Plus Chrysler is good about warranty on this stuff because that is what it is designed for. A local guy I know took his hellcat redeye in for a new blower. He took it on on slicks with rubber all over the 1/4s and they never said a word they just fixed the noisy blower. I don't think ford and chevy are so forgiving.
